The name Gamalier is derived from Arabic roots, combining elements that translate to 'gift of God.' It is a meaningful name often chosen to express the preciousness and divine blessing that a child represents to their family.

Cultural Significance of Gamalier

In Arabic cultures, names like Gamalier are deeply cherished as they symbolize a spiritual connection and gratitude to God for the gift of life. Such names are often used to convey hope and blessings upon a child.

The Meaning and Origin: A Divine Gift

The name Gamalier finds its roots in Arabic culture, where names often carry deep significance reflecting family hopes and spiritual gratitude. "Gift of God" is a beautiful translation that immediately evokes feelings of preciousness and blessing. Imagine naming your child something that reminds everyone of the incredible gift they are—not just to their family, but to the world.

Interestingly, while Gamalier is Arabic, it shares phonetic similarities with the Hebrew name "Gamaliel," known from religious texts as a wise teacher and leader. Although their origins and meanings differ, this connection adds an extra layer of cultural richness to the name.
